About The Position

MV Transportation is seeking a General Manager who will provide support, leadership and direction to assigned operating location to ensure delivery of annual business plans. He/she will control the daily operation of our transportation contract, in compliance with the policies of the contracting agency and in conformance with company procedures.

Requirements

  • College degree or equivalent business management experience.
  • Management experience required.
  • At least ten (10) years of experience in transit operations, including fixed route, on-demand, and ADA service operations.
  • Minimum of seven (7) years of experience in senior management for a transit agency.
  • Labor/union(s) negotiations/expenses expertise.
  • Full understanding of dispatch, scheduling, driver recruitment, and safety DOT and FTA compliance.
  • MS Office proficiency, strong analytical skills, strong written and verbal communication skills, and high degree of multi-tasking skills.

Responsibilities

  • Effectively manage customer relations through both direct contact and outreach programs.
  • Identify, select, train and mentor location staff.
  • Adopt a proactive management style, collaborate closely on service quality, operational data, and passenger feedback, and assist as needed.
  • Effectively and frequently communicate with location staff and support team members.
  • Oversee vehicle maintenance plan and ensures fleet availability to meet service requirements.
  • Oversee safety and training programs, plans and processes to ensure compliance with company, contract and regulatory requirements.
  • Maintain client contact routinely to meet or exceed expectations.
  • Conduct periodic departmental audits.
  • Daily, weekly and monthly review of key operational metrics.
  • Ensure that all location financial metrics are managed continuously, exceptions are reported and action plans are developed to ensure the location meets its financial, safety and operational expectations.
  • Implement, promote and adhere to company policies and procedures.
  • Interact with bridges committee to effectuate positive changes to policies, procedures and programs.
  • Participate in location(s) labor and employee relations activities.
  • Provide insight and information to support location(s) contract renewals.
  • Create and present location(s) annual budget.
